Product Introduction

 

ARK's EF160's groundbreaking modular and extensible architecture ensures that you are always at the forefront of DC rapid charging technology. The power module can be easily replaced in the field, ensuring high uptime and quick maintenance.

 


 

Product Parameters

 

System
Housing material Metal enclosure
Dimension (H x W x D) 1900 x 700 x 700mm
Installation method Ground mount
Cable routing Bottom inlet, top outlet wiring
Weight 355kgs
Charging standard CCS combo-1/2, CHAdeMO & AC IEC 61851
Charging outlet CHAdeMO JEVS G105, CCS Combo-2, IEC 62196 Type-2
Outlet number 3
Input
Input voltage 400Vac +/-10%, 3-phase
Input frequency 50Hz/60Hz
Power factor 0.99
Output
Rated output power CCS: 60kW, CHAdeMO: 60kW, AC: 22kW CCS: 120kW, CHAdeMO: 60kW, AC:22kW
Measuring accuracy Level 0.5
Output voltage range 150 – 750V DC constant output @ above 300V, 400V AC
Output current range 0 - 200A DC, 32A AC 0 - 400A DC, 32A AC
Efficiency > 94% at rated output
General
Charging type Mode 4
User Interface RFID, 7” touch screen, Emergency button
Ethernet 10/100 BaseTX (TCP-IP)
Cellular LTE modem, GPRS/3G/4G
Communication CAN, PLC, PWM, OCPP 1.6 JSON
Application place Indoor/Outdoor
Working temperature -20 °C – +70 °C
Working humidity 5% – 95% non-condensation
Altitude < 2000m
Protection grade IP54
Cooling Fan cooling
Security design Over/under voltage protection, overload protection, current leakage protection, grounding protection, lightening surge protection

5. Does the higher the charging station output power mean the faster the charging speed?

No, it doesn't. Due to the limited power of the car battery at this stage, when the output power of the DC charger reaches a certain upper limit, the larger power does not bring a faster charging speed.

However, the significance of high-power DC charger is that it can support dual connectors and simultaneously output high power to charge two electric vehicles at the same time, and in the future, when the electric vehicle battery is improved to support higher power charging, it is not necessary to invest money again to upgrade the charging station.
